#2ca314 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2ca314 is composed of 17.3% red, 63.9%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.7% yellow and 36.1% black. It has a hue angle of 109.9 degrees, a saturation of 78.1% and a lightness of 35.9%. #2ca314 color hex could be obtained by blending #58ff28 with #004700.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

Shades and Tints of #2ca314

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020601 is the darkest color, while #f5fef3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2ca314

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5b5d5a is the less saturated color, while #23b106 is the most saturated one.
